Halo The Master Chief Collection is coming to Xbox Game Pass

Microsoft has teased that Halo The Master Chief Collection is coming to Xbox Game Pass.

In a tweet earlier today, Microsoft showed a number of games coming to Xbox Game Pass and The Master Chief Collection was one of them.

Xbox Game Pass currently has over 100 titles available including new release, Sea of Thieves

Halo Master Chief Collection Xbox Game Pass

The video attached to the tweet (below) shows a fast-food service window handing bags to a car. Each bag shows an image of a game included with Xbox Game Pass. 

The games shown are;

  • Super Lucky’s Tale
  • Rise of the Tomb Raider
  • Sea of Thieves
  • Halo The Master Chief Collection
  • Crackdown 3
  • State of Decay 2

The tagline accompanying the video is “Just Say When.” Microsoft is clearly confident about the lineup of games included with the Xbox Game Pass and so they should be.

With the exception of Super Lucky’s Tale, each of the games shown is (or will be) a blockbuster release.

Xbox Game Pass Value

Fans have been clamouring for Halo The Master Chief Collection to be included with Xbox Game Pass. In the most recent Master Chief Collection update on Halo Waypoint, 343 Industries specifically addressed the inclusion.

WILL MCC BE ADDED TO XBOX GAME PASS?

Right now we’re focused squarely on delivering an awesome game update and decisions on when/where/how MCC is released and made available to players will be made by other groups at Microsoft. We have nothing to announce today but it’s something we’re definitely thinking about.

This update was posted on March 7, so things have obviously moved quickly behind the scenes. 

Having The Master Chief Collection on Xbox Game Pass is a great start, but what fans really want is the Xbox One X update.

According to the same Halo Waypoint post, progress in the One X update is happening.

Our work on Xbox One X enhancements continues, and the team has been growing as we focus ourselves around qualitative results. 

There tends to be excitement around things we can do that celebrate these amazing games and deliver great benefit for our community, so it’s fun to watch the team pursue these enhancements and the enthusiasm they’re bringing to it.

Plus, if you love game art, it’s just plain heaven to participate in the science and artistry of the how this gets approached.


The announcement of Halo The Master Chief Collection’s inclusion in Xbox Game Pass didn’t include a date, but you can be sure that it won’t be too far away.
